To be eligible for a student visa in Australia, you must get a minimum PTE Academic score of 42. That said, a minimum score of 36 is accepted if you do at least 10 weeks of English Language Intensive Courses for Overseas Students (ELICOS). A score of 30 is accepted if you do at least 20 weeks of ELICOS.Is IELTS mandatory for Australia?

You will need a minimum score of 42 in PTE Academic for Australian student visa. However for Bachelor's degree this requirement is 50 and for Master's Degree minimum PTE score required is 58. Some courses such as Nursing, Pharmacy, Physiotherapy and Law may require a score of 65 or higher.Does Australia accept online PTE?
At-home or online testsHome Affairs does not accept any 'at-home' or 'online' test for Australian migration purposes. The Department accepts scores from approved tests undertaken at secure test centres.

Family-stream visas do not require you to take the PTE to immigrate to Australia. Work visas, in contrast, require a candidate to undergo an English proficiency test. There are three visas under the Invited Pathways umbrella that require a minimum PTE Academic score of 50 for each of the 4 test sections.Who accepts PTE in Australia?
